Every summer, a group of artists and writers that have ties to the East End take the softball field at Herrick Park (Newtown Lane, East Hampton) for a friendly competition. What started off as a modest backyard game in 1948 that featured the likes of
Franz Kline,
Willem de Kooning,
Philip Pavia,
Jackson Pollock, and Joan Mitchell has turned into a major fundraiser for local causes.

While the rivalry between both teams remains year after year, the events are really about "building a community around the game and building a better game to serve the community." Each year, East Hampton Artists & Writers Annual Softball Game picks a few local organizations that offer vital human services to the East End to support. Proceeds from this year's benefit will be donated to the
Eleanor Whitmore Early Childhood Center,
Phoenix House Academy,
The Retreat and
East End Hospice.
